Hansard gems: someone has fun at Dennis Skinner’s expense

It’s February 1992, featuring the Labour MP best know for occasionally making mildly humorous jokes on the day of the Queen’s Speech. This time he was asking a question:

Mr. Skinner To ask the Minister for the Civil Service how many civil servants in employment at the latest date are (a) men or (b) women.

Mr. Renton All of them.
